Title :
Analysis of High Voltage Harmonic Distortion Measurements

Abstract :
This paper provides a set of harmonic measurements at a 25 kV distribution feeder. The work was requested by a large industrial customer. A utility grade harmonic meter was used for the measurements. The data was obtained at the point of common coupling where the utility primary meters were installed. The IEEE 519 standard is used to analyze the results and solutions for improving the utility supply system are presented. It is also shown that erroneous TDD measurements can be obtained using standard measuring equipment.
